Learn what "we did what we had to do" means, when people say it, and how to use it naturally in English.

It means they made the necessary choice, even if it was difficult or unpleasant.
From The Escaping Mistress, Episode 52
The speaker defends a difficult choice by saying they did what was necessary.
Use this to justify a hard decision after the fact. It is common in conflict, work, and moral dilemma contexts.
